The Humans have somehow found invisible webways to travel along and travel the fastest of all races when going along those paths, but have no FTL when travelling anywhere these lines aren't, so fingers crossed the RNG doesn't fuck you over by having your home planet unconnected from everywhere! Also no refueling whilst in the network, so you better be able to make it one jump!
The lizardmonkeyguys are just old school Star Trek warp ship, they just go really fuckan' fast and that's how they go faster than light!
The bugs have no FTL drives for their basic ships, but they have have special ships which are warpgates to any other gateship that has been deployed and their home planet. This is pretty slow and annoying for the bug player, but when a bug fleet turns up you better destroy every single one of his gateships or next turn you have got the best his fleet has to offer getting teleported in a single turn to your planet. It's not fun fighting off a ton of terrible early game ships only to find out next turn that he has in face been upgrading his ships and now has the toughest and largest ships in the game coming at you.
The dolphins have the coolest one, because it's the only one that effects them in combat too. They teleport like the bugs, but thousands of times a second over tiny distances. In terms of travelling this means when they are near a planet (at the start and end of the journey and maybe in the middle if your path is crazy) they travel slower, but over open space they make huge jumps per turn that get them places fast. In combat this means fighting them in deep space is a nono because the ships are a lot faster and more manouverable than your ships because they have no intertia and can turn on sixpence and don't get rocked so easily by certain weapons. Near planets though they're sluggish, still the fastest ships in the game, but a lot easier to hit. On top of that because they're teleporting all the time there's a tech that upgrades it so sometimes your weapons will just miss! It's cool though, their ships are made of toilet paper and a solid hit with pretty much anything with destroy them and the shotgun-style turrets will blast them across map if they have a damaged engine.
